In April, Âé¶¹´«Ã½ welcomed representatives from the Royal Thai Embassy to our campus. They enjoyed a tour of the nursing simulation and skills labs guided by Tracy Motter, associate dean of academic affairs, and Amy Petrinec, interim associate dean, both from the Âé¶¹´«Ã½ College of Nursing.
After their tour, the representatives met with Âé¶¹´«Ã½ students who were recipients of Royal Thai Government scholarships . Their visit was coordinated by Âé¶¹´«Ã½'s College of Nursing, , Âé¶¹´«Ã½'s Office of Global Education and Âé¶¹´«Ã½ International Student and Scholar Services.
